SALEM, Ohio - A former Salem teacher is banned from teaching in Ohio.
According to the Ohio Department of Education web site, Brian D'Angelo has agreed to a five year suspension of his teaching license.
The site says D'Angelo engaged in conduct unbecoming a licensed educator by allegedly failing to "maintain appropriate student-teacher boundaries."
The agreement also states the D'Angelo is prohibited from being involved in any educational activities or act as a coach of any school organizations during his suspension period.
D'Angelo must report any limitation or suspension to any future employers that require certification through the Ohio Board of Education.
